Two components are required for radio communication: a transmitter and a receiver.
\nRadio transmitters
\nA radio transmitter consists of several elements that work together to generate radio waves that contain useful information such as audio, video, or digital data.
\n- \n
Power supply: Provides the necessary electrical power to operate the transmitter.
\n \n Oscillator: Creates alternating current at the frequency on which the transmitter will transmit. The TR-63 was .mw-parser-output .frac{white-space:nowrap}.mw-parser-output .frac .num,.mw-parser-output .frac .den{font-size:80%;line-height:0;vertical-align:super}.mw-parser-output .frac .den{vertical-align:sub}.mw-parser-output .sr-only{border:0;clip:rect(0,0,0,0);height:1px;margin:-1px;overflow:hidden;padding:0;position:absolute;width:1px}6mm (14in) narrower and 13mm (12in) shorter than the original Regency TR-1. In addition to its smaller size, the TR-63 had a small tuning capacitor and required a new battery design to produce the proper voltage.
